Broke Girl Therapy is a podcast hosted by Stefanie Maegan, a Los Angeles-based content creator, and mental health advocate. The podcast aims to create an open and honest space for discussions around mental health, relationships, sex, self-improvement, and personal growth. Stefanie Maegan shares her own experiences, struggles, and triumphs while inviting guests to share their stories as well. The conversations on the podcast cover a range of topics, including dating, breakups, sex, self-care, body image, career challenges, and more. Listeners often appreciate the relatable and authentic nature of the discussions, as well as the sense of community fostered by the show. Broke Girl Therapy has gained a following for its candid approach to addressing common life struggles and offering insights and advice.
